How Does Bausch Health Companies Work?
Bausch Health Companies Inc. is a global pharmaceutical and medical device company dedicated to enhancing patient lives through a wide array of products. Its consistent financial performance, including eight consecutive quarters of year-over-year revenue and Adjusted EBITDA growth (excluding Bausch + Lomb) as of Q1 2025, demonstrates strong momentum across its various business segments and international markets.
The company's operational scale is significant, with consolidated reported revenues reaching $2.26 billion in Q1 2025, an increase from $2.15 billion in Q1 2024. For the entirety of 2024, consolidated revenues were $9.63 billion, up 10% from 2023. Bausch Health is known for its diverse portfolio of branded, generic, and over-the-counter offerings, with a strategic focus on key areas like eye health, gastroenterology, and dermatology. What Are the Key Operations Driving Bausch Health Companies’s Success?
Bausch Health Companies Inc. operates by developing, manufacturing, and marketing a wide range of pharmaceutical products and medical devices. Its core business activities are centered around key therapeutic areas, ensuring a diverse market presence and revenue generation. This approach forms the foundation of the Bausch Health business model.
The company's operations are structured around several key therapeutic areas. These include eye health, with a significant focus through its controlling interest in Bausch + Lomb, as well as gastroenterology, dermatology, neurology, hepatology, dentistry, and aesthetics.
Bausch Health serves a broad spectrum of customers within the healthcare ecosystem. These segments include pharmacies, wholesalers, hospitals, and specialized eye care professionals, ensuring wide accessibility to its product portfolio.
The company's operational framework encompasses manufacturing, strategic sourcing, technology development, efficient logistics, robust sales channels, and dedicated customer service. This integrated approach supports the effective delivery of its offerings.
Bausch Health manages a global supply chain, emphasizing responsible sourcing practices. A key commitment is ensuring its supply chain is free from conflict minerals, reflecting its dedication to ethical operations.
Bausch Health differentiates itself through a diversified product portfolio and a strong commitment to innovation. The company actively refines its offerings to address unmet medical needs and improve patient quality of life, which is central to understanding the Bausch Health Companies operational structure.
- In July 2025, its gastroenterology division launched an educational campaign for Xifaxan® (rifaximin) to help adults at risk of hepatic encephalopathy recurrence.
- Also in July 2025, Health Canada approved the Thermage FLX device, a non-invasive skin tightening solution.
- The company also introduced Fraxel FTX™, a new skin resurfacing laser, at the ASLMS 2025 Annual Conference, showcasing its advancements in medical aesthetics.

How Does Bausch Health Companies Make Money?
Bausch Health Companies Inc. primarily generates revenue through the sale of its diverse range of pharmaceutical and medical products. The company’s operational structure is organized into distinct segments, each contributing to its overall financial performance and market presence.
This segment is a significant revenue driver, focusing on eye health products. In Q1 2025, it generated $1.14 billion, making up about 50.4% of total revenues. For the full year 2024, this segment brought in $4.79 billion, a 16% increase from the previous year.
The Salix segment focuses on gastroenterology and other therapeutic areas. It reported $542 million in Q1 2025, an increase of 9% year-over-year. In 2024, Salix contributed $2.33 billion to the company's revenue, a 4% increase.
This segment encompasses global sales outside of the core North American markets. In Q1 2025, it generated $262 million, a 1% decrease from the prior year. For the full year 2024, the International segment contributed $1.11 billion, up 4%.
Specializing in aesthetic medical devices, Solta Medical saw substantial growth. Q1 2025 revenues reached $113 million, a 28% increase, boosted by performance in South Korea and China. In 2024, this segment generated $440 million, a 27% increase.
This segment includes various other products and therapeutic areas. It reported $205 million in Q1 2025, a 1% increase year-over-year. For the full year 2024, the Diversified segment contributed $950 million, a 1% increase.
The company reported total consolidated revenues of $2.26 billion in Q1 2025, marking a 5% year-over-year increase. For the full year 2024, total consolidated revenues were $9.63 billion, a 10% increase over 2023.

Which Strategic Decisions Have Shaped Bausch Health Companies’s Business Model?
Bausch Health Companies has undergone significant strategic transformations, including the planned spin-off of its eye health division and a comprehensive refinancing in early 2025. These moves aim to refine its business structure and financial footing amidst operational challenges.
The company announced its intention to spin off Bausch + Lomb in August 2020, creating two distinct entities. While Bausch Health retains an 88% interest, a potential sale was explored in late 2024. A significant financial milestone was achieved in early April 2025 with the closing of a comprehensive refinancing transaction.
Bausch Health has managed product exclusivity losses and regulatory landscapes, including a favorable court ruling for Xifaxan®. The company's strategy involves investing in R&D and launching new products to address these challenges.
Recent product developments include the October 2024 launch of Cabtreo for acne vulgaris in Canada and the 2025 launch of Fraxel FTX™, a new skin resurfacing laser. Health Canada also approved Thermage FLX for non-invasive skin tightening.
The company's competitive edge lies in its diversified portfolio, strong brand recognition, and commitment to innovation. Its controlling stake in Bausch + Lomb solidifies its leading position in eye health.
Bausch Health demonstrated robust performance, achieving its seventh consecutive quarter of year-over-year growth in both revenue and Adjusted EBITDA in Q4 2024. This growth across segments underscores the strength of its diverse business model. The company actively manages its capital structure and debt to ensure financial sustainability.

How Is Bausch Health Companies Positioning Itself for Continued Success?
Bausch Health Companies Inc. maintains a robust and diversified presence in the pharmaceutical and medical device sectors. With a market capitalization of $2.18 billion as of June 2025, the company's operations span critical therapeutic areas including eye health, gastroenterology, dermatology, and neurology. Its extensive product portfolio, encompassing branded, generic, and over-the-counter offerings, underpins its market share and customer loyalty across global healthcare channels.
Bausch Health Companies Inc. holds a significant, diversified position within the pharmaceutical and medical device industry. Its market capitalization stood at $2.18 billion as of June 2025, reflecting its substantial presence. The company operates across key therapeutic areas including eye health, gastroenterology, dermatology, neurology, hepatology, dentistry, and aesthetics.
The company's operations are structured around several key divisions, with Bausch + Lomb being a major contributor. In Q1 2025, Bausch + Lomb alone generated approximately $1.14 billion in revenue, underscoring its importance to the overall Bausch Health business model.
Bausch Health faces several significant risks, including evolving regulatory landscapes and intense competition. Technological advancements also pose a risk of disruption in the rapidly changing healthcare sector.
The company has experienced widening net losses, reporting an $86 million net loss in Q1 2025, an increase from the previous year. Stock volatility and a negative financial outlook, influenced by projected EBITDA margin declines and unfavorable foreign exchange impacts, are ongoing investor concerns.
Despite challenges, Bausch Health is actively implementing strategic initiatives to improve its financial standing and drive growth. A significant $7.9 billion refinancing in early April 2025 demonstrates a commitment to enhancing its capital structure. Leadership has emphasized a focus on profitable growth and maximizing shareholder value, exploring options like share buybacks.
